The invention discloses a surgical trolley for transferring patients conveniently, which comprises a frame, a cross brace, a bed board, load-bearing wheel support legs, and auxiliary wheel support legs. A sleeve is installed, load-bearing wheels are fixedly installed at both ends, and the supporting leg of the auxiliary wheel is rotatable. A second rotating shaft is installed on the second rotating shaft. The supporting wheel and the auxiliary wheel are installed on the second rotating shaft. The sleeve and the second rotating shaft are connected through the first transmission mechanism. , the frame is fixed with a strip pad for carrying the bed board, the screw rotates to drive the nut block to move, the nut block and the baffle at the lower end of the bed board are hinged through the pin shaft, and the screw and the sleeve are selectively tensioned through the second transmission mechanism Drive connection. The invention enables the patient to slide smoothly onto the sickbed by tilting the bed board, without manual handling, which facilitates the transfer of the patient, does not cause secondary injury to the patient, and reduces the work difficulty of the medical staff.

背景技术Background technique
在病人手术结束后,需要将病人通过转运到病床上,现有的手术推车仅具有移送病人的功能,还需要人工将搬动将病人转移到病床上,但采用这种方式搬移,不仅劳动强度大,操作不便,并且极易造成病人体位改变、手术刀口拉伸等后果,增加病人痛苦,影响痊愈,增大术后护理的难度,而对于体重较大的病人来说,更加是一项艰难的工作,给医务人员增加了极大的工作难度。After the patient's operation, the patient needs to be transferred to the hospital bed. The existing surgical trolley only has the function of transferring the patient, and it needs to be manually moved to transfer the patient to the hospital bed. It is strong, inconvenient to operate, and can easily cause changes in the patient's position, stretching of the surgical incision, etc., which will increase the pain of the patient, affect the recovery, and increase the difficulty of postoperative care. Difficult work has added great difficulty to medical staff.

本实施方案的工作原理,转移病人时,推动推车,承重轮10和一侧的辅助轮15着地,支撑推车整体移动,承重轮10带动第一转轴7和主动皮带轮33旋转,辅助轮15内设有轴承可与第二转轴13相对旋转,辅助轮15与第二转轴13间的摩擦力较小,压簧41始终处于压缩状态,拌销39受压簧41弹力抵在辅助轮支撑腿5上,支撑轮14底端高于辅助轮15底端不会与地面接触,辅助轮15与第二转轴13间的摩擦力小于将压簧41继续压缩的力,因此第二转轴13保持静止,传动皮带35处于非张紧状态,因此主动皮带轮33不会带动丝杠26运动;The working principle of this embodiment, when transferring a patient, pushes the cart, the load-bearing wheel 10 and the auxiliary wheel 15 on one side touch the ground, and supports the overall movement of the cart, and the load-bearing wheel 10 drives the first rotating shaft 7 and the driving pulley 33 to rotate, and the auxiliary wheel 15 Bearings are provided inside to rotate relative to the second rotating shaft 13, the friction between the auxiliary wheel 15 and the second rotating shaft 13 is small, the compression spring 41 is always in a compressed state, and the mixing pin 39 is pressed against the supporting leg of the auxiliary wheel by the elastic force of the compression spring 41 5, the bottom end of the support wheel 14 is higher than the bottom end of the auxiliary wheel 15 and will not contact the ground, and the friction force between the auxiliary wheel 15 and the second rotating shaft 13 is smaller than the force that the compression spring 41 continues to compress, so the second rotating shaft 13 remains stationary , the transmission belt 35 is in a non-tensioned state, so the driving pulley 33 will not drive the lead screw 26 to move;
接近障碍时,使远离障碍一端的辅助轮15着力,接近障碍一端的辅助轮15悬空通过障碍后再着地,随后承重轮10再与障碍接触并翻越障碍,这样使推车只经历一次颠簸,可尽量减轻病人因转移过程而产生的不适;When approaching an obstacle, the auxiliary wheel 15 at one end far away from the obstacle is exerted force, and the auxiliary wheel 15 near the end of the obstacle is suspended in the air and passes through the obstacle and then touches the ground. Minimize the patient's discomfort due to the transfer process;
在需要将病人移动至病床上时,医护人员可用脚蹬动转动柄42,蹬力大于将压簧41继续压缩的力,从而使压簧41继续压缩,支撑轮14转动一定角度,拌销39顺时针下旋再次抵在辅助轮支撑腿5,使支撑轮14保持稳定,支撑轮14在旋转一半时压簧41被压缩至最小值,支撑轮14旋转带动第二转轴13和传动链轮30旋转,传动链轮30通过传动链条32带动双联链轮31和套筒9旋转,双联链轮31通过另一个传动链条32带动另一个传动链轮30和第二转轴13旋转,从而使推车两侧的支撑轮14同步运动、共同着地支撑;套筒9带动拨叉36和第二轴承8外圈旋转,第二轴承8内圈固定在第一转轴7上不会旋转,从而使套筒9平稳旋转一定角度,拨叉36带动张紧轴37和张紧轮38转动,张紧轮38与主动皮带轮33、从动皮带轮34共同将传动皮带35张紧;When the patient needs to be moved to the hospital bed, the medical staff can use the pedal to move the rotating handle 42, and the pedaling force is greater than the force to continue compressing the compression spring 41, so that the compression spring 41 continues to compress, the support wheel 14 rotates at a certain angle, and the pin 39 Turn clockwise down again against the supporting leg 5 of the auxiliary wheel to keep the supporting wheel 14 stable. When the supporting wheel 14 rotates halfway, the compression spring 41 is compressed to the minimum value, and the rotating of the supporting wheel 14 drives the second rotating shaft 13 and the transmission sprocket 30 Rotate, transmission sprocket 30 drives duplex sprocket 31 and sleeve 9 to rotate through transmission chain 32, duplex sprocket 31 drives another transmission sprocket 30 and second rotating shaft 13 to rotate through another transmission chain 32, thereby pushes The supporting wheels 14 on both sides of the car move synchronously and are jointly supported by the ground; the sleeve 9 drives the shift fork 36 and the outer ring of the second bearing 8 to rotate, and the inner ring of the second bearing 8 is fixed on the first rotating shaft 7 and will not rotate, so that the sleeve The cylinder 9 rotates steadily at a certain angle, the shift fork 36 drives the tension shaft 37 and the tension pulley 38 to rotate, and the tension pulley 38, the driving pulley 33 and the driven pulley 34 jointly tension the transmission belt 35;
支撑轮14着地后,承重轮10和辅助轮15均悬空,此时旋转手柄环11,手柄环11带动承重轮10、第一转轴7、主动皮带轮33旋转,主动皮带轮33通过传动皮带35带动张紧轮38和从动皮带轮34旋转,丝杠26随从动皮带轮34一同旋转,螺母块27将丝杠26的旋转运动转化为直线运动,螺母块27通过销轴29带动挡板28、床板3移动,床板3在条形垫块16上滑移,床板3通过旋转固定块18、第四轴承19、第三转轴20和连接块21与滑块23连接,滑块23随床板3在滑槽22内移动,使床板3限制在滑槽22的长度方向横移,销轴29和第三转轴20的轴线同轴,当销轴29移动至弧形倒角17处时,床板3开始倾斜,旋转固定块18随床板3一同沿销轴29和第三转轴20的共同轴线下旋,病人从倾斜的床板3上缓缓滑落至病床上。After the supporting wheel 14 landed, the load-bearing wheel 10 and the auxiliary wheel 15 were all suspended in the air. At this time, the handle ring 11 was rotated, and the handle ring 11 drove the load-bearing wheel 10, the first rotating shaft 7, and the driving pulley 33 to rotate. The tight pulley 38 and the driven pulley 34 rotate, the lead screw 26 rotates with the driven pulley 34, the nut block 27 converts the rotary motion of the lead screw 26 into a linear motion, and the nut block 27 drives the baffle plate 28 and the bed board 3 to move through the pin shaft 29 , the bed board 3 slides on the bar pad 16, the bed board 3 is connected with the slider 23 through the rotating fixed block 18, the fourth bearing 19, the third rotating shaft 20 and the connecting block 21, and the slider 23 moves along with the bed board 3 in the chute 22 Inwardly moving, the bed board 3 is restricted to move laterally in the length direction of the chute 22, the axes of the pin shaft 29 and the third rotating shaft 20 are coaxial, and when the pin shaft 29 moves to the arc-shaped chamfer 17, the bed board 3 starts to tilt and rotate The fixed block 18 rotates down along the common axis of the pin shaft 29 and the third rotating shaft 20 together with the bed board 3 , and the patient slides slowly from the inclined bed board 3 onto the hospital bed.
